The report builder currently uses an unstable sort when ordering rows by the secondary column, which can reorder records with equal keys between runs. This matters for the audit-export path, where reviewers diff successive exports; spurious reordering masks genuine changes. The fix switches to a stable merge sort and adds a regression test comparing repeated exports. No data values change, only ordering determinism. Security sign-off is required before release, from the reviewer named below.

approver of tawip-bagap = Holdor Silath

The Liftwise simulator lets you model elevator dispatch for buildings up to 80 floors without touching real hardware. Spin up a scenario with POST /scenarios, then stream car positions from /scenarios/{id}/ticks. Fair warning: the default traffic profile is brutal rush-hour, so expect long queues until you tune it. All calls go through the internal Shaftline gateway, which authenticates every request using the key provided below.

API key for taduf-yahif: qvz11-nMDtAWg6H2u

The unlock path in LockerLink's laundry flow now retries the latch handshake before falling back to the attendant override. Please verify the retry window doesn't overlap the door-sensor debounce, since the Marlowe Commons pilot showed double-unlock events when they collided. The constants governing retries, debounce, and override delay are listed below.

constants for yaduf-fahag:
BUDGETS = {
    "kelix": 528,
    "briwyn": 734,
}

Subject: Memtrace cut-over complete

Team,

Cut-over to Memtrace v2 for GPU memory profiling finished last night. Old v1 agents are disabled; any tickets referencing v1 dashboards should be closed as resolved-by-migration. Sampling overhead is now under 2% and allocation traces include kernel names. Known gap: profiles older than 30 days were not migrated. Point customers at the v2 docs for setup questions. For reference when troubleshooting, the agent now runs with the following configuration.

settings of bagaf-bawip:
[aldax]
port = 5000
region = south-4
host = aldax.brasklabs.corp
team = brivan
timeout_ms = 2000
retries = 2